Instrumental Duet Instrumental Duet,Trombone,Violin - Level 4 - Digital Download SKU: A0.870853 Composed by Brad Howland. Contemporary. Score and parts. 14 pages. Linden Brass Press Inc. #6854519. Published by Linden Brass Press Inc. (A0.870853). I wrote this music to have something fun to play with my son Ryan, who is an excellent violinist. It starts with a swing section that could be played from memory while walking on stage, then transitions into a rather virtuosic dance. The dance ends with a bang, but is immediately followed by a section of creepy dark forest music. The piece ultimately ends with some peace and tranquility, achieved with double stop harmonies from the violin. In a couple of places the trombone must simultaneously play the role of downbeat *and* offbeat, and it ascends at one point to high B.

Violin Solo - Level 4 - Digital Download SKU: A0.953828 Composed by Haydn Reeder. 20th Century,Concert,Contemporary,Standards. 5 pages. Haydn Reeder #3436229. Published by Haydn Reeder (A0.953828). Molto espressivo is a short piece for violin and piano suitable for advanced intermediate students and of course, professionals.  The following program note is also in the score:In general this music teeters on the edge of chromatic tonality, occasionally taking flight into areas of atonality. The main melodic idea is presented at various points in different rhythmic guises.  There is plenty of opportunity for the players, particularly the violinist, to be expressive.  Although the piece stands alone, in the future it may be situated within a larger work or set of pieces.

Piano,Violin - Level 3 - Digital Download SKU: A0.1238659 Composed by Franz von Vecsey. Arranged by Paul Wood. Romantic Period. 7 pages. MyMusicScores.com #834097. Published by MyMusicScores.com (A0.1238659). Programme NotesBorn in Budapest, Franz de Vecsey showed an extraordinary talent for the violin from a young age. His musical journey began under the guidance of his father, Lajos Vecsey, but it was his subsequent studies with renowned violinist Jenő Hubay that truly shaped his virtuosity. At the tender age of 10, he impressed none other than Joseph Joachim with his exceptional skills, solidifying his status as a child prodigy.However, in the 1930s, tragedy struck. Just as Vecsey was poised to fulfill his dreams, he fell gravely ill with a pulmonary embolism, a condition that plagued him throughout his life. Seeking medical treatment, he traveled to Rome, where he underwent surgery in the hope of a recovery. Unfortunately, the operation proved unsuccessful, and at the tragically young age of 42, Franz de Vecsey succumbed to his illness.His piece, Valse Triste in C minor, composed in 1913 and dedicated to Princesse Elena Lante della Rovere, serves as a poignant reminder of Vecsey's musical genius. Through its haunting melodies and evocative harmonies, the composition encapsulates the depth of his emotions and the profound beauty of his art. Though his life was cut tragically short, Franz de Vecsey's legacy lives on.
